The End in Germany
Germany was the worst hit country by the great depression. However the man who ended the great depression in Germany was to eventually take Germany into another World War and back to economic chaos.
When Hitler the won the 1933 election it was a major turning point for the German economy. The Nazi program was designed to combat unemployment and at least it did that.
Hitler began massive spending to try and rebuild Germany. He built the autobahns all over Germany as well as rebuilding factories and German industry. More importantly he stated building tanks, warplanes and bullets as part of Germany’s rearming program. Hitler preparation for war led Germany out of the great depression and into the Nazi era.
However sometimes the unemployment figures are misleading for this period. Women were not counted as unemployed as the Nazi’s believed that they should stay at home to raise children. Also 100000 people were placed in concentration camps for opposing the Nazi regime before the war. Hitler also introduced conscription and encouraged people to join the German armed forces.
So perhaps Hitler did not really revive the economy, simple manipulated the unemployment figures in his favour by methods such as drafting people into the army as well as the other mentioned above.
